Cognitive Neuroscience Discoveries and Educational Practices
Sylwester, Robert
School Administrator, v63 n11 p32 Dec 2006
In this article, the author describes seven movement-related areas of cognitive neuroscience research that will play key roles in shifting the current behavioral orientation of teaching and learning to an orientation that also incorporates cognitive neuroscience discoveries. These areas of brain research include: (1) mirroring system; (2) plastic brain; (3) arousing phenomena; (4) hemispheric specialization; (5) arts and humanities; (6) multiple intelligences; and (7) conscious learning. He also suggests school leaders to become acquainted with them through the emerging literature and begin to informally explore their potential educational applications.
